Resource Icons
Latest Highlights
Check Out The Latest in The Qrew
📅 What’s Happening and When?
We’re launching a new Quickbase University experience on Monday, July 14 th !
🤔 Why the Change? You spoke. We listened.
The current Quickbase Univ...
AshleyDeKerleg1
Quickbase Staff
1 MIN READ
Tuesday, June 24 – Code Pages Qrew Meetup | 12:00–1:00 pm EDT
We’ll kick things off with a quick intro to code pages, share some handy tips, and walk through real-world examples from both custom...
Maria
Community Manager
Quick Update:
Doc Creation via the Quickbase Pipeline Channel is being pulled from this release to give our team time to look into an issue, please refer to our future release n...
EvanMartinez
Moderator
The Content Feed
Feed
Refresh Connected Table Error
I'm getting this error when trying to refresh my connected table. I have no clue what I need to do to fix it. Help please. The error was: You do not have permission to import into the table. QuickBase API error: Insufficient permissions. Tracker ID: [4c5jvdi5z922]1like1CommentPipeline Jinja For Duration in Seconds
I would like to have a pipeline condition where nothing happens if the current time is less than or equal to 30 seconds from the value in a given field, which is a date/time field. I have tried multiple variations of jinja code and mostly get the error message: Validation error: Incorrect template "whatever my jinja is". ValueError: invalid literal for int() with base 10: 'my_date_time_field_name' I have tried subtracting and converting the time.now and my field to an integer before comparing to 30 for seconds, I tried using time.delta(seconds=30) and adding it to the date field then comparing it to the current time, and some other things. I get the above error each time. I would really like to do this with Jinja, if at all possible. If anyone can help, that would be greatly appreciated. I know, worse comes to worst, I can add a helper field and just work off of that, but I am doing this for learning purposes. Thank you in advance to anyone who can help.Solved1like10CommentsHide Save Button on New Forms
Do you want to remove the native Save/Cancel buttons on new forms or new mobile forms? Add &ifv=1&hs=1 to the form URL. They must be used together for it to work and this work in Edit mode. Note: It must be ifv=1 — other values like ifv=10 won’t work with hs=1.Solved1like2CommentsUnduplicated people summary report
I built this summary report and need help filtering out duplicated clients. This report is built on the "Case Clients" table that is the many-to-many table connecting "People" to "Cases". I need this report to only show unduplicated people within each column. I have not used Help!1like2CommentsQuickbase University Is Evolving: What You Need to Know About the Upcoming Launch
📅 What’s Happening and When? We’re launching a new Quickbase University experience on Monday, July 14 th ! 🤔 Why the Change? You spoke. We listened. The current Quickbase University hasn’t fully delivered the learning experience you deserve. So, we’re making bold improvements—from modernized courses to smarter certifications—to help you learn faster, earn recognition sooner, and showcase your Quickbase expertise with confidence. This is more than an upgrade—it’s a whole new way to grow with Quickbase. Here's how this transformation will revolutionize your Quickbase learning journey: 🎓 Next-Level Learning for Next-Level Builders Our enhanced learning platform is: Intuitive & Engaging New and improved courses with fresh, relevant content Intuitive navigation that gets you to content faster Improved search capabilities to find exactly what you need Advanced progress tracking with detailed analytics to monitor your growth Personalized & Efficient Personalized learning paths that adjust to your role, preferences, and pace Bite-sized learning modules designed for your busy schedule Mobile-friendly, web-based experience so you can learn anywhere, anytime 🏆 Certifications You Can Share With Pride Get ready for more streamlined exams and recognition that opens doors! Streamlined & Secure Exams Streamlined navigation making the exam process smoother than ever Immediate results with instant feedback and detailed performance analytics Enhanced security features ensuring exam integrity Comprehensive & Recognized Certification Badges Blockchain-verified digital badges that are tamper-proof and instantly verifiable Social media integration for easy sharing on LinkedIn and other social platforms ❓Frequently Asked Questions Access & Login Will there be any downtime? There will be minimal downtime the weekend of July 11 th as we get ready to launch our new and improved experience on July 14 th . Where can I find the new Quickbase University? We’ll be maintaining the same URL for Quickbase University: university.quickbase.com How will I log in? There will be no changes to how you login. Use your Quickbase credentials, either from your organization or via your Builder Account to login. Having trouble logging in? Try resetting your password, clearing your cache, or switching browsers. Courses & Certifications What will be available on the new platform? We’re launching a refreshed catalog with 500+ curated assets that reflect our latest and most relevant content, including NEW On-Demand path to Pipelines Certification! Most older courses will be retired to ensure you receive the most accurate, up-to-date information and best practices. Will my course history transfer to the new Quickbase University? Some, but not all. We’re bringing over only the completed courses that will still be available on the new Quickbase University. Courses in progress will NOT transfer. Completed courses will only transfer IF: The course will still be available on the new platform, AND The course was completed by July 7, 2025, AND You’ve logged into QBU on or after July 1, 2023 If you haven’t logged into QBU since July 1, 2023, your account and course history won’t be migrated, but we will archive the data. If you are seeking this information, please contact us at university@quickbase.com. What about my existing badges and certificates? You will not find links to your certifications in the new QBU, though any certificate and badge links you’ve bookmarked in the past, or have stored in your email, will remain live. If you need access to these links, you can email university@quickbase.com and the Customer Education team will have that data available to share with you. Can I download my certifications ahead of time? Yes, up until July 11 th , you can login to the current QBU to download any certifications you’ve earned to date and/or bookmark links to that information. Support & Troubleshooting Need help during the transition? Comment on this thread! If your question contains confidential information, please email university@quickbase.com. We’re here to make your transition to the new Quickbase University as smooth as possible. 🎉It’s a New Chapter for Quickbase University As we embark on this exciting journey together, I want to personally thank you for being part of the Quickbase University community. This upgrade represents our commitment to providing you with the best possible learning experience, and I'm confident this new experience will help you achieve your goals faster and more effectively than ever before. Looking forward to learning alongside you in our new digital home! Ashley and the Customer Education Team4likes0CommentsHelp with searches...
i set up a report that lists each vendor and what states they checked off for service area, they are checkboxes, i don't know how to make it group all vendors that service alabama, all vendors that service alaska, all vendors that service arizona, etc... my ultimate goal is to create a search widget that will filter by service area i inherited this app and it was seriously lacking. i'm new to creating and working on app setups. i have taken the intro to app building and intro to pipelines courses so that i could make some changes and i just can't figure this out.0likes1CommentSouthern Companies is Seeking a Quickbase Developer / Engineer - Kilgore, TX
Southern Lifting and Hoisting, LLC and Southern Transport, LLC Job Title: Quickbase Developer / Engineer Location: Kilgore, TX Employment Type: Full-Time Department: Operations About the Role We’re seeking a driven and solution-oriented Quickbase Developer / Engineer to lead the development and optimization of our custom-built applications across key operational workflows. This is a high-impact role for someone who thrives in fast-paced environment and wants to transform how field teams, equipment, operations, maintenance, and financial data are connected. You’ll be at the center of designing scalable solutions while engineering back-end logic, and seamless integrations with other platforms (e.g., Power BI, SharePoint, Office 365, Samsara, Paychex, and more). This is more than just building apps - it’s about building infrastructure that drives and enhances performance across an enterprise of business operations. *This Role will require frequent travel to throughout TX, LA, OK, and WY. For more information about who we are, check us out @ www.southernliftingandhoisting.com or www.southerntransport.com Ready to engineer impact? Submit your resume and a portfolio of Quickbase applications or examples of relevant work to: chad.pinkston@southernliftingandhoisting.com] Subject Line: Quickbase Developer Application – [Your Name]1like0CommentsPipeline Error trying to Create a Record
I am not a fan of Pipelines. I miss Automations. I used to be able to build an Automation in like 30 min and it did what I wanted. I've been working two days to build this Pipeline, even using the AI to do the framework, and I get nothing but errors or issues like this one. The intent of this pipeline is, if a record is created/updated in one app, it will look to see if there is a matching record in another app. If there is a matching record in the other app based on a site # & uniquely created identifier, it will update any modified changes in the second app. If there is not a matching record, it will create one in the second app. After tweaking several different things, I finally got it to create the record. At first, it was saying it was finding a record that matched the criteria despite no record being present. But now, whenever it does the search for a "Matching Record" based on the criteria I asked it to look at (site & unique identifier), it continues to have a FALSE finding and just creates a duplicate instead of updating. And the Activity log seems to say that it couldn't find the record based on the search criteria but created duplicate records with the exact criteria it was asked to look for. (I now have 5 records with identical site #s and unique #'s. What am I missing to get it to have a TRUE finding of the record. Also, is there any way to change the "Query" to look at anything besides the Record ID??1like4CommentsData Change Logs Just Got Smarter!
Having visibility into what changed, when, and by whom, and being able to restore previous values is essential to every software we use nowadays. This is even more important for maintaining trust, accuracy, and control in your Quickbase apps. That’s why we are rolling out a major upgrade to our Audit Logs and particularly to Data Change Logs - giving admins a more powerful, reliable way to track and recover data changes with (almost) zero setup required. What’s New in a Nutshell All scalar fields are now tracked by default once auditing for an app is enabled - no manual enabling needed Only actual field changes are logged - cleaner, more relevant audit trails App admins can now restore changed and deleted values - right from the app audit log Existing field property repurposed - now controls presence in change logs, not logging behavior See full release notes Let’s unpack the details. Easier Setup: Track All Scalar Fields Automatically Previously, tracking data changes required manually enabling individual fields one by one. Now, all scalar fields (like text, numbers, dates, checkboxes, and more) are automatically audited as soon as auditing for an app is turned on. Realm admins can enable data change logs for a particular app from the Admin Console Apps page: As soon as data change logs for an app are enabled, we will start tracking any data changes for all scalar fields in the app. The changed data will be stored at a record level. Here’s an example data change log event for a single record (both in app and realm audit logs): Once you click on the “View data changes” link, the following modal is displayed: The pop-up will contain the previous and current values for all fields from the record where data changes have been made. That same information is also available in JSON format in the CSV export, as well as in our Audit REST API. A Smarter Use of a Field Property We’ve also updated the meaning of the Track field property (Table settings ---> Fields ---> Field Properties) Before: This determined whether the field was tracked at all: Now: All scalar fields are always tracked. The repurposed field only controls whether the field is always shown in the record change log, no matter if the field data has been changed or not: If you already have an app where data change logs had been previously enabled, we will automatically start tracking all fields. However, you may want to do a clean-up and uncheck the repurposed checkbox for some fields to avoid them being always unnecessarily present in the change log entries. You should also keep in mind that if you disable data change logs for an app that had tracking for certain fields already enabled, the setting for these fields will persist the next time you enable data change logs for that same app. Restore Changed Data Instantly This one’s a game-changer: App admins can now restore a field’s previous value directly from the app audit logs. This works both for updated and deleted records. Whether it was a bulk update gone wrong or someone changing the wrong record, app admins can recover from data mistakes in seconds - no need to dig through manual backups, contact tech support or manually re-enter data. What you need to do: Locate in the logs the record that you want to restore, click “View data changes” Select the fields you want to restore - all of them or specific ones Click “Restore previous values” Upon a successful restore, you should see a message like this: You can also restore any deleted record as a new record: • Note • Keep in mind that the data restore option is available only in the app audit log. Data change logs are available in the realm logs, but realm admins do not have the ability to restore data. This is intentional, as we would like to keep the restore closer to where the data lives. Designed to Scale Some of you generate millions of audit events every single day. As part of this change, we thoroughly evaluated the platform performance to ensure app experience and audit performance are not impacted. The new changes are not going to affect your app space entitlements – audit is a separate service. We also decided to retain the existing limit of 50 auditable apps per realm. While this may change in the future, we want to better understand your usage patterns, compliance needs, and platform behavior before potentially enabling higher app limits. The Big Picture Data change log updates are part of a broader investment in powerful, scalable audit capabilities. Read our recent blog post for details on other recent audit improvements. Try It Today If you’re already using Audit Logs, these enhancements are live now. Easy setup. Built-in restore. Smarter logs. Less noise.0likes0CommentsCounting Instances of String across records for use in a Gauge Chart
Hi all, I want to use a gauge chart the displays the number of records that contain the letter 'R' as part of a string of in a 'Job Number' field, out of the total number of records in the table. Typically a job number field value would be in the format of 00000_00, or 00000_A0, or 00000_R00. With R denoting revised. I've tried using a query report formula, but whilst it's a valid formula attempt, it displays 0. The total number of records for the gauge var text QUERY = "{6.EX." & Contains([Job Number], "R") & "}"; Size( GetRecords($QUERY)) My logic to the above is that its querying the data table, for job number field (ID 6) to see if it contains a string with an 'R' in it, and if so count the total number of true records. Any ideas? It would be awesome if the gauge can be coloured to show the revised element in red, but the remainder of the gauge in green. But I really think that's beyond the limits of what is possible. However, if anyone has an idea how this could be accomplished, that would be absolutely appreciated!0likes5Comments